There are many ways to incorporate technology into the classroom, but it’s important to choose tools that students can easily use and navigate. One great option is to use online project management tools, which provide students with a convenient place to collaborate on work. This type of tool is especially helpful for students who need to submit assignments and presentations to their teachers.

Another way to integrate technology into the classroom is by encouraging students to work together in teams to solve problems. For example, a teacher could assign each student a topic about an issue in their community or the world and ask them to find solutions. By working together, students can learn how to address a larger problem and take the lead on a project.

In addition, the use of technology can help students connect with their peers in new ways. For example, students can communicate with one another through social media platforms or create an online class blog. This helps students develop their communication skills, which are essential in any profession.

Ultimately, the most important thing to remember about technology is that it should complement the lessons that are delivered by the teacher. If a teacher spends too much time troubleshooting tech, it will distract them from what matters most: interacting with their students and delivering engaging, accessible lessons. This is why it’s so important for schools to have a dedicated support team to fix any issues as they arise. With the right resources and training, technology can make learning in the classroom more effective than ever.
